The station is equipped with essential fac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office features considerable opening hours from 06:25 to 19:35 on weekdays, facilitating easy ticket purchases. While ticket machines and accessible ticket machines are available, it's noteworthy that tickets purchased online cannot be collected at the station. Additionally, the station supports smartcards and has validators in place for a convenient check-in and ticketing process.
For those in need of assistance, there's a customer service helpline available, although the station does not have staffed help points or customer services notes onsite. CCTV coverage enhances security around the premises but travelers should be aware that no waiting rooms or lounges are provided. Seating areas are available to ensure a comfortable wait for train arrivals.
Salford Central is well-linked with other transport options, making it a hub of connectivity. Local bus services easily transport passengers to nearby areas like Bolton, Eccles, and the iconic Piccadilly Gardens, with stops located just a short distance from the station. For those looking for more personalized travel, taxis can be booked through services like Cab4You. The station also provides easy access to regional cycling routes as well as bicycle hire facilities, reinforcing environmentally friendly travel.

At Brondesbury Station, ticket purchasing is a breeze with easily accessible ticket machines, open from 07:30 to 10:10, Monday through Friday. Planning to collect tickets you’ve ordered online? You can do so at these machines, which are suitably accessible for all passengers, thanks to excellent induction loop systems in place.
Although the station is equipped with CCTV to maintain security, it should be noted that it lacks certain amenities such as step-free access to platforms and public restrooms. However, there is a seating area available for your comfort, and waiting rooms open at various hours throughout the week.
For onward journeys, there are plenty of options to suit your needs. The station is buzzing with activity, offering easy access to local bus services. With stops conveniently located on Kilburn High Road, eastbound travelers can head towards Camden Road or Stratford, while westbound services take you towards Richmond.
If you are more inclined to use the London Underground, Kilburn Underground Station is merely 150 meters away. Furthermore, connections to key airports such as Gatwick and Luton are possible via rail connections with First Capital Connect at West Hampstead.
